Inclusion criteria

Inclusion criteria: 1.Patients with coronary artery disease planed PCI only LCA 2.Hypercholesterolemia patients Meeting one of following criteria a)TC is 220 mg/dL or over b)LDL-C is 140 mg/dL or over c)LDL-C is 100 mg/dL or over or TC is 180 mg/dL or over and requiring cholesterol lowering drugs judged by attending physicians 3.Age (20<= <80 year-old) 4.Patients given written informed consent

Exclusion criteria

Exclusion criteria: 1.A PCI target lesion with graft disease or in-stent restenosis 2.Patients who have skip lesion without PCI target lesion, and planed PCI within this examination. But it does not limit the PCI by a disease of the right coronary artery 3.Stent which is BMS to use for PCI 4.Malignant tumor in active phase 5.Patients who meet contraindication of LIVALO tablet below a)Patients who have hypersensitivity to LIVALO tablet b)Patients who have severe liver dysfunction or biliary atresia c)Patients who are being treated with cyclosporine d)Pregnant women, women suspected of being pregnant, or lactating women 6.Patients with hypersensitive to contrast media 7.Patients with liver dysfunction [ALT(GPT) 100 IU/L <=] 8.Patients undergoing dialysis 9.Patients with familial hypercholesterolemia 10.Patients who are ineligible in the opinion of the investigator

Design outcomes

Primary

MeasureTime frame
A rate of change of Coronary blood flow by acetylcholine provocation

Secondary

MeasureTime frame
1.The changes in vessel diameter on target vessel and non-target vessel by acetylcholine provocation 2.The changes in TC, LDL-C, TG, HDL-C, non-HDL-C, LDL-C/HDL-C, RLP-C and MDA-LDL 3.The Correlation between change in lipid profiles and change in Coronary blood flow by acetylcholine provocation 4.The Correlation between change in lipid profiles and change in coronary blood vessel diameter of target vessel and non-target vessel by acetylcholine provocation 5.Changes in inflammation marker (hs-CRP) 6.The Correlation between change in inflammation marker and change in Coronary blood flow by acetylcholine provocation 7.The Correlation between change in inflammation marker and change in coronary blood vessel diameter of target vessel and non-target vessel by acetylcholine provocation 8.The incidence rate of adverse event 9.The changes in laboratory values
